
The Municipality of Tigre has announced that a rise in the river is expected this Monday, thus issuing an alert for the residents of the area. According to information provided by the Naval Hydrographic Service, the current height of the river is 1.50 meters, anticipating that high tide will occur at 3:00 PM and will reach a height of 2.10 meters. Low tide is forecasted for 11:00 PM, with a height of 0.90 meters.
Regarding the weather conditions for next Monday, the National Meteorological Service has warned of bad weather approaching. Low temperatures are expected, with rain, humidity, and cloud cover being the highlighted elements in the weather report.
